Oil prices drop as US-Iran ceasefire extension talks progress
Oil prices have dropped significantly due to potential talks of a ceasefire extension between the U.S. and Iran. This development suggests a de-escalation of geopolitical tensions, which could lead to sustained lower oil prices. However, the situation remains fragile as the deal is not yet finalized.
- ▪Oil prices are experiencing the largest weekly drop in two months.
- ▪Reports indicate a potential 60-day ceasefire extension and partial reopening of the Strait of Hormuz.
- ▪Market pricing reflects a decreased likelihood of crude oil reaching a new all-time high.
